- improvement as suggested - Picked up previous acks - cleanup in probe does not need dev_pm_clear_wake_irq. -->8<--- From 12367f8edffc25613f6f920d9bd7b69dfed57ce1 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Nishanth Menon <nm@ti.com> Date: Mon, 22 Jun 2015 14:13:19 -0500 Subject: [PATCH V3] drivers/rtc/rtc-ds1307.c: Support optional wakeup interrupt source With the recent pinctrl-single changes, SoCs such as Texas Instrument's OMAP processors can treat wake-up events from deeper idle states as interrupts. Let's add support for the optional second interrupt for wake-up using the generic wakeirq support added in commit 4990d4fe327b ("PM / Wakeirq: Add automated device wake IRQ handling") Finally, to pass the wake-up interrupt in the dts file, interrupts-extended property needs to be passed. This is similar in approach to commit 2a0b965cfb6e ("serial: omap: Add support for optional wake-up") + ee83bd3b6483 ("serial: omap: Switch wake-up interrupt to generic wakeirq") Acked-by: Tony Lindgren <tony@atomide.com> Acked-by: Felipe Balbi <redacted> Signed-off-by: Nishanth Menon <nm@ti.com> --- drivers/rtc/rtc-ds1307.c | 36 +++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++--- 1 file changed, 33 insertions(+), 3 deletions(-)diff --git a/drivers/rtc/rtc-ds1307.c b/drivers/rtc/rtc-ds1307.c index b03880fc32b5..e16989c48a90 100644 --- a/drivers/rtc/rtc-ds1307.c +++ b/drivers/rtc/rtc-ds1307.c@@ -15,6 +15,9 @@ #include <linux/i2c.h> #include <linux/init.h> #include <linux/module.h> +#include <linux/of_device.h> +#include <linux/of_irq.h> +#include <linux/pm_wakeirq.h> #include <linux/rtc/ds1307.h> #include <linux/rtc.h> #include <linux/slab.h>@@ -114,6 +117,7 @@ struct ds1307 { #define HAS_ALARM 1 /* bit 1 == irq claimed */ struct i2c_client *client; struct rtc_device *rtc; + int wakeirq; s32 (*read_block_data)(const struct i2c_client *client, u8 command, u8 length, u8 *values); s32 (*write_block_data)(const struct i2c_client *client, u8 command,@@ -1156,6 +1160,8 @@ read_rtc: } if (want_irq) { + struct device_node *node = client->dev.of_node; + err = devm_request_threaded_irq(&client->dev, client->irq, NULL, irq_handler, IRQF_SHARED | IRQF_ONESHOT,@@ -1163,13 +1169,34 @@ read_rtc: if (err) { client->irq = 0; dev_err(&client->dev, "unable to request IRQ!\n"); - } else { + goto no_irq; + } - set_bit(HAS_ALARM, &ds1307->flags); - dev_dbg(&client->dev, "got IRQ %d\n", client->irq); + set_bit(HAS_ALARM, &ds1307->flags); + dev_dbg(&client->dev, "got IRQ %d\n", client->irq); + + /* Currently supported by OF code only! */ + if (!node) + goto no_irq; + + err = of_irq_get(node, 1); + if (err <= 0) { + if (err == -EPROBE_DEFER) + goto exit; + goto no_irq; + } + ds1307->wakeirq = err; + + err = dev_pm_set_dedicated_wake_irq(&client->dev, + ds1307->wakeirq); + if (err) { + dev_err(&client->dev, "unable to setup wakeIRQ %d!\n", + err); + goto exit; } } +no_irq: if (chip->nvram_size) { ds1307->nvram = devm_kzalloc(&client->dev,@@ -1213,6 +1240,9 @@ static int ds1307_remove(struct i2c_client *client) { struct ds1307 *ds1307 = i2c_get_clientdata(client); + if (ds1307->wakeirq) + dev_pm_clear_wake_irq(&client->dev); + if (test_and_clear_bit(HAS_NVRAM, &ds1307->flags)) sysfs_remove_bin_file(&client->dev.kobj, ds1307->nvram);-- 1.7.9.5 -- Regards, Nishanth Menon
